时间走到2026年6月,距离我第一次帮人救火《我的世界》黑服务器已经过去三年。上周一个长沙的朋友半夜打来电话,说他的服务器被Ban了,以为是ITunes验证问题,结果一查,IP被列入黑名单。这让我想起这几年踩过的坑,从阿里学生轻量服务器到多IP配置,再到那个永远验证不了的ITunes服务器,今天聊聊这些事。
黑服务器:是捷径还是陷阱?
很多人为了省事,直接买别人搭好的《我的世界》黑服务器,其实就是所谓的“免备案”或者“免配置”的第三方服务。你出钱,对方给你一个已经开好的服务端,甚至帮你装好插件。听起来很美,但代价呢?
我见过最夸张的一个案例,一个学生花200块钱租了三个月“黑服务器”,结果服务器绑定了十几个域,全是些不可描述的网站。他的IP直接被Google和Cloudflare标记为恶意来源,连带着他租的阿里学生轻量服务器也被封了。这种黑服务器通常都是二道贩子,他们用一台真实服务器卖几十个虚拟空间,一个出事,全部被牵连。
为什么黑服务器IP容易被封?
- 共享IP的连带风险:你和一群你不认识的人共用同一个IP,他们刷票、发垃圾邮件、爬虫,你跟着倒霉。服务器主机商懒得查详情,直接封整个C段。
- 没有正规备案:国内主机商(比如阿里云、腾讯云)对未经备案的域名非常敏感,一旦扫到,立刻封端口。你连SSH都进不去,别问我是怎么知道的。
- 技术后门:很多黑服务器在服务端里内置了后门脚本,专门盗取登录凭证和玩家数据。你的《我的世界》账号可能只是第一步,甚至你的云服务器管理密码都会被偷。
如果你问我,我的建议是不要碰任何“黑服务器”。无论它多便宜。你省下的钱,最终都会变成修复安全漏洞的时间和精力。
阿里学生轻量服务器:性价比之王还是坑王?
阿里云的学生轻量服务器(也叫学生机)在大学生群体里几乎人手一台。9块钱一个月,24块钱三个月,就能拥有一台1核2G的ECS。很多人拿来跑MC服,那体验如何?
结论是:如果你只打算和三五好友玩,足够。想开一个20人的小服,就需要一点优化技巧了。
学生机跑MC需要的调优
- 选择Linux系统:Windows Server光系统就吃掉1G内存,只剩1G给MC,玩个毛线。Ubuntu 22.04 LTS或者Debian 11是首选,系统占300-400MB,剩下1.4G给MC核心。配合Aikar的JVM参数,勉强能带10-15人流畅运行。
- 开虚拟内存:2G内存玩MC,遇到地图大片加载时会OOM(内存溢出)。必须挂一个4G的swap分区,虽然慢一点,但至少不会崩。
- 定时备份:学生轻量服务器的硬盘是I/O被限的(大概100M/s),万一硬盘暴毙,你的存档就全没了。写个crontab每天自动备份到OSS,别问我怎么知道的……我第一次跑MC服,连续三天没备份,服务器重启后存档损坏,小伙伴的钻石套全没了。
最后,阿里学生机的最大问题其实是IP归属地。学生机默认分配的是杭州或上海的IP段,但也有概率是湖南长沙的IP。如果你碰到长沙的IP,注意一下:长沙某些机房(比如银天、麓谷)的IP在多家垃圾邮件黑名单里都有记录,尤其是221.x.x.x、222.x.x.x段。发邮件容易被拒收,而且某些游戏平台(比如Hypixel)的验证系统会直接拒绝来自这些IP的连接。别问我为什么知道,我的MC服就因为这个问题,玩家登录验证超时了整整两周。
一台服务器配置多个IP:到底能不能实现?
这个需求最常见的场景是:你开了一个MC服,IP被封了,想换个IP继续用同一台机器。或者你跑爬虫、做站群,必须多IP。技术上能做到吗?能。但坑很多。
最实用的方法:弹性IP(EIP)
在阿里云或腾讯云上,你一台ECS可以绑定多个弹性公网IP。步骤如下:
- 在控制台购买额外弹性IP(每个每月大概十几到三十几块钱)
- 将EIP绑定到ECS的内网网卡,或者绑定到一个辅助网卡上
- 在操作系统里配置多路由表,确保每个IP对应的流量走对网关
我推荐用辅助网卡方案。具体:在阿里云控制台创建一个辅助网卡,绑定额外的EIP,然后在Linux里用ip addr add添加IP,再配合ip rule策略路由让你指定的服务(比如MC服务器)监听在第二个IP上。
为什么很多人搞砸了?
- 商家限制:云厂商很多便宜的轻量服务器(比如学生机)不支持绑定多网卡,也不支持额外EIP。想多IP,必须上ECS通用型实例。
- 成本问题:每个额外IP每月收费。如果你只是为了避免被封,不如直接重新买一台学生机(9块钱一个月),把数据迁过去,性价比远高于加一个IP。
- 安全性:多IP多端口意味着攻击面增大。你开的端口越多,被盯上的概率越大。尤其MC的25565端口,在Shodan上常年被扫描。
我的建议:如果你真的需要一台服务器跑多个IP,要么用Nginx反向代理做IP转发,要么直接上专业的站群服务器。不要自己折腾Linux多IP配置,除非你非常精通iptables和策略路由。
iTunes无法验证服务器:不是你的问题,是DNS和CDN的锅
很多人(包括我)都遇到过“iTunes无法验证服务器”的弹窗。最早我以为是Apple服务器挂了,后来发现,多半是你网络的DNS解析出了问题,或者你开了代理。
具体来说,iTunes在验证时会连接Apple的ocsp.apple.com和appstore.com。如果你用了公共DNS(比如114.114.114.114),某些地区的CDN节点会返回过期的OCSP响应,导致验证失败。解决办法是:
- 切换DNS:换成Google的8.8.8.8或者Cloudflare的1.1.1.1。注意,国内访问国外DNS可能会变慢,但验证问题可以解决。
- 关闭代理:如果你挂了VPN或代理,Apple的验证请求可能被拦截或路由异常,直接裸连试试。
- 重置Hosts文件:有些时候是Hosts被修改了,删掉有关Apple的条目再重试。
另外,湖南长沙的IP地址服务器似乎对Apple的验证链路有特殊的“优化”。我长沙的朋友反映,用长沙的宽带直连,iTunes验证失败的概率比北京高得多。这大概和长沙机房的网络出口策略有关。
湖南长沙市IP地址服务器:本地化部署的苦与乐
如果你想在长沙本地部署一台服务器,直接面向长沙用户,响应速度和成本如何?
长沙目前的机房主要集中在麓谷、星沙和望城。机柜价格比北上广深便宜至少30%,但网络质量参差不齐。尤其是晚高峰,从电信或联通的出口到外省,延迟波动可能超过100ms。如果你做的是本地游戏服(比如MC),玩家体验会受影响。
另外,长沙的IP地址段(比如222.240.x.x、113.246.x.x)在一些国际黑名单里被标注为“高风险来源”,因为曾经有出海的垃圾邮件服务器租用这些IP。如果你的服务器需要被海外玩家访问,最好单独买一条CN2带宽或挂一个CDN。
长沙用户的小建议
- 如果你是在长沙租房开MC服,用电信或联通的家庭宽带,配公网IP(打电话找客服申请),省钱又稳定。
- 如果必须上云,阿里云在长沙没有自建节点,用的是湖南本地的BGP机房,延迟不错,但带宽单价较高。
最后的思考
从《我的世界》黑服务器到阿里学生机,从多IP配置到iTunes验证,这些看似不相干的问题,其实都指向同一个核心:你选的IP和网络环境决定了你能做什么,不能做什么。
2026年的今天,IP资源越来越紧张,云厂商对IP的管理也越来越严格。如果你想省事,就选大厂的标准产品;如果你想省钱,就得多花时间研究IP的“前世今生”。至于长沙的IP……如果你遇到了验证问题,别急,换个DNS试试,实在不行就换一台机器。
—— 一个在凌晨三点修好MC服存档的老玩家留。